Bonded hydrocarbons like C8 and C18 together with other non-polar hydrocarbons are used as stationary section in reverse phase columns although aqueous organic solution like h2o-methanol or drinking water-acetonitrile combination is used as cell period.

Retention quantity (VR) is described as the volume on the mobile period flowing with the injection time until eventually the corresponding retention time of the molecular species, and are associated by ref 5 . The retention volume connected with the lifeless time is recognized as dead quantity V0.

A pulse damper is actually a chamber filled with an quickly compressed fluid and a flexible diaphragm. In the piston’s forward stroke the fluid in the heart beat damper is compressed. Once the piston withdraws to refill the pump, tension with the expanding fluid in the heartbeat damper maintains the movement level.
